Gympie Gold Mining and Historical Museum - Gympie Attractions

Price: Adult $8.80 - Children $4.40; Family pass $24.  

Address: 215 Brisbane Road Gympie QLD

The Gympie Gold Mining and Historical Museum includes in its grounds a miner's cottage which was once the home of Andrew Fisher, an early Prime Minister of Australia.

Maleny Cheese - Maleny Attractions

Address: 1 Clifford St Maleny QLD

Maleny Cheese and the Cheese Stop Cafe are open daily. Maleny Cheese makes a variety of artisan cheese from fresh milk sourced in the immediate area.
